Released in 2005, Rock is a comedy, drama and music film directed by Mamat Khalid, running about 107 minutes. “A Rock Band That Almost Famous [Sebuah Kumpulan Rock Yang Hampir Terkenal]” — that tagline sets the tone.

What it’s about. Rock” is the story about a group of young kids in the 80s who wanted to make it big in the rock music scene. Thus you have Zack and his friends Jijo (bass), Black (drum) and Amy (vocals) who have to go through all sorts of obstacles and comedic mishaps as they try to fulfil their dreams.

Who’s in it. Rock stars Que Haidar as Amy, Hasnul Rahmat as Zubir@Zack, Khir Rahman as Jijo Alfonso Pareira Abdullah and Azmi Black as Black, among others.
